About Our Elementary School Science Resources

Exploring Science sparks curiosity and empowers learning.

3-D instruction with detailed lessons are designed with the 5E model: Engage, Explore, Explain, Elaborate, Evaluate. Hands-on investigations and STEM projects make science real and accessible for all learners.

Support Next-Generation Science Learning

Exploring Science enables confident Next Generation Science Standards (NGSS) instruction while helping students master the 3-Dimensions and meet rigorous Performance Expectations.
